MASSEY QUARTET
Based in Johannesburg
The Massey Quartet
is a group of educated jazz musicians consisting of male vocals, piano, bass and drums who produce a truly distinguished classic sound and style of jazz. The band, fronted by vocalist Andrew Massey, has a repertoire ranging from Brazilian bossa nova and funk to straight-ahead cool jazz with a strong vocal element. The 'loungy' feel of the music could easily be categorised together with that of vocal legends Frank Sinatra and Harry Connick Jr. MORE
